Position Summary


The Layout Supervisor works independently and under the VFX Supervisor as the leader of the layout crew. The Layout Supervisor approves shotwork, advises layout artists on aesthetic changes, and manages the final aesthetic look and accuracy of matchmoves and layout shots sent to the VFX Supervisor. This artist works closely with production to schedule and cast shotwork, bid new or existing shots, and help estimate crewing needs.
The Layout Supervisor mentors artists, teaches show specific training courses, and troubleshoots shots/pipeline issues if the Layout Artist cannot. The Layout Supervisor oversees all outsourced layout work, ensuring that any vendor’s work is held to the same standard as work completed internally or at any ILM facility.
In addition to supervising duties, the Layout Supervisor will complete their own shotwork. This includes building 3D geometry and maintaining continuity for entire sequences of shots and creating new camera moves based on either existing or synthetic plate photography following the cinematic feel of the project.


What You’ll Do

  • Responsible for the most complex layout and set ups; works independently with minimal supervision
  • Provide leadership, guidance and direction to the layout team
  • Work with the CG Supervisor and Production Manager to bid, schedule, and cast shotwork
  • Gives the layout team technical and aesthetic instruction for a shot or sequence
  • Troubleshoot issues related to shotwork or layout pipeline
  • Converts background plates to create digital motion files that match the plate photography, including animating any live action character or relative object in the scene
  • Generate 2D Compositing elements, while maintaining the accuracy of the camera perspectives
  • Model the set geometry used to create the matchmove and environment for other departments
  • Light, render and composite files with the background to judge the move
  • Create original all CG camera animation
